有条件的禁用不起作用是什么问题? Vue.js

问题描述

我正在尝试有条件地验证2种表格。问题是,当您切换到categoris表单并仅键入一个字段时,它将启用完整表单,而两个字段都需要:

 (this.productType === 'keywords' && this.$v.$invalid) ||
        (this.productType === 'categories' &&
          !this.$v.name.required &&
          !this.$v.description.required)

所以这是返回按钮禁用属性的布尔值。对于第一种形式条件,它可以正常工作,但是对于第二种形式,它不能按预期工作,因为即使您仅填写名称或仅描述,它也会启用。有什么问题,如何解决?我正在使用vuelidate。

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)